I have also noticed as Google debuts a bunch of new features and looks that they have created a lot of bugs.  I use Google Documents to make giveaway entry forms but if you are using the Google Chrome Browser you cannot edit a Google form, but if you open up Google Docs in Mozilla or IE you can edit the forms with ease.  Copying, cutting and pasting has become a problem not only with Google Docs but in Blogger as well.  If you try to copy something from another website or a previously published post the background color is copied as well and highlights the text  when it s posted in a new posts.  There are two ways to get rid of the highlighting.  After you copy the text, paste it into Microsoft Wordpad, remove any highlighting and copy again and then paste into the new post or open up the old post as if to edit it and copy from there and then the information can be directly into the new post.

I talked to an Amazon rep yesterday and she put the problem in Blogger's lap.  She said it is a California sales tax issue and it won't be fixed by Amazon because they haven't changed anything.  She flat out said that Blogger has caved to the pressure from California bureaucracy and disabled the feature.  I agree with Lori Caswell's post that as many calls as possible may get some action.  See her post for details, the number she listed is 650-318-0200.  I will be calling that number this morning.

LORI!  Here is an update about Amazon Associates:

Amazon also pledged Friday to restore its relationships with its former California affiliates, which earned commissions for referring customers to Amazon through links on their sites.

LA Times 9.23.11
